2,210 MLB PLAYERS | 15,134 MLB DRAFT SELECTIONS
Create Account
Sign in Create Account
Perfect Game Pitching Rules

  Below is the maximum number of pitches allowed per day in Perfect Game tournaments. Players will be required to rest said number of calendar days when reaching pitch limit. Official pitch counts are tracked by PG Field Scout unless communicated otherwise. Teams are encouraged to also track their pitch counts for both teams. Limits apply to specific tournament age division, not player age. (i.e. 15-year-old player in 17U tournament will go by 17U requirements.)


Age Daily Pitch Max Required Rest (Pitches)
0 Days 1 Day 2 Days 3 Days 4 Days
7-8 50 1-20 21-35 36-50 N/A N/A
9-10 75 1-20 21-35 36-50 51-65 66+
11-12 85 1-20  21-35 36-50 51-65 66+
13-14 95 1-20 21-35 36-50 51-65 66+
15-16 95 1-30 31-45 46-60 61-75 76+
17-18 105 1-30 31-45 46-60 61-80 81+

  Once a pitcher reaches his daily maximum limit, he must be removed from the game. If a pitcher reaches the maximum limit of pitches in a game during a batter’s plate appearance, the pitcher may continue in the game until such plate appearance or the inning ends (i.e. by a third out made by catching a runner stealing), whichever comes first. There is no team penalty for this, but the pitcher must adhere to prescribed pitch counts for the remainder of the event.


  If a pitcher is brought into a game sooner than the mandatory calendar days’ rest, he becomes an ineligible player. According to NFHS Rule 3.1.1: An ineligible player on defense shall be replaced immediately upon discovery by the umpire or either team. Once discovered by teams, umpires, or PG Staff, the umpire & Official Scorekeeper will confirm eligibility with Tournament Headquarters. If deemed ineligible, team will have the opportunity to remove player from game. The replacement pitcher will be allowed adequate time to warm up.


  A pitcher is only allowed to pitch in one game per day unless pitcher throws 20 or fewer pitches in first game. In that case, pitcher may pitch in 2nd game of day. Pitch totals for both games combined will require prescribed daily limits and required rest. No Pitcher is allowed to pitch 3 games in one day.

  No pitcher is allowed to pitch 3 days in a row regardless of pitch counts.

Age Daily Pitch Max Required Rest (Pitches)
15-16 95 0 Days 1 Day 2 Days 3 Days 4 Days
1-30 31-45 46-60 61-75 76+
0
= Required Rest
PlayerDay 1
10/05
Day 2
10/06
Day 3
10/07
Day 4
10/08
Day 5
10/09
Day 6
10/10
Day 7
10/11
Day 8
10/12
Day 9
10/13
Day 10
10/14
Austin Boom 15 Cox
Zane Everette
0 42 0 0 0 0 0 0 0 0
Austin Boom 15 Cox
Caleb Might
0 46 0 0 0 0 0 0 0 0
Austin Boom 15 Cox
Luke Murphy
75 0 0 0 0 0 0 0 0 0
Austin Boom 15 Cox
Noah Scesa
99 0 0 0 0 0 0 0 0 0
Austin Boom 15 Cox
Frank Winder
32 0 0 0 0 0 0 0 0 0
Austin Wings 15 Red Sox
Max Anguiano
0 1 0 0 0 0 0 0 0 0
Austin Wings 15 Red Sox
Rowland Hennard
27 0 0 0 0 0 0 0 0 0
Austin Wings 15 Red Sox
Drew Liddell
71 0 0 0 0 0 0 0 0 0
Austin Wings 15 Red Sox
Marcos Milicia
13 97 0 0 0 0 0 0 0 0
Austin Wings 15 Red Sox
Sam Stewart
31 41 0 0 0 0 0 0 0 0
Austin Wings 15 Red Sox
Mason White
0 67 0 0 0 0 0 0 0 0
Austin Wings 15 Red Sox
Ben Wilson
0 15 0 0 0 0 0 0 0 0
Canes Sw Senators 15u Schwartz
Troy Hobbs
0 36 0 0 0 0 0 0 0 0
Canes Sw Senators 15u Schwartz
Charlie Kilpatrick
0 19 0 0 0 0 0 0 0 0
Canes Sw Senators 15u Schwartz
Oziel Rostro
0 33 0 0 0 0 0 0 0 0
Canes Sw Senators 15u Schwartz
Carlos Tamez
0 29 0 0 0 0 0 0 0 0
Canes Sw Senators 15u Williams
Cayson Boening
16 0 0 0 0 0 0 0 0 0
Canes Sw Senators 15u Williams
Jake Hagler
65 0 0 0 0 0 0 0 0 0
Canes Sw Senators 15u Williams
Colston Hines
33 0 0 0 0 0 0 0 0 0
Canes Sw Senators 15u Williams
Emile Jansen Van Rensburg
0 51 0 0 0 0 0 0 0 0
Canes Sw Senators 15u Williams
Nolan Killion
69 0 0 0 0 0 0 0 0 0
Canes Sw Senators 15u Williams
Cooper Marshall
0 29 0 0 0 0 0 0 0 0
Canes Sw Senators 15u Williams
James Morgan
9 0 0 0 0 0 0 0 0 0
Dhb Purple
Brice Garwood
0 17 0 0 0 0 0 0 0 0
Dhb Purple
Christian Gonzalez
0 56 0 0 0 0 0 0 0 0
Dhb Purple
Myles Rios
0 97 0 0 0 0 0 0 0 0
Gamers
Kosei Atsumi
21 27 0 0 0 0 0 0 0 0
Gamers
Carter McCutchen
75 0 0 0 0 0 0 0 0 0
Gamers
Chace Nolan
16 60 0 0 0 0 0 0 0 0
Gamers
Tyler Payne
34 15 0 0 0 0 0 0 0 0
Gamers
Chase Woodworth
49 0 0 0 0 0 0 0 0 0
LT Outlaws - 15u
Beckett Davis
6 0 0 0 0 0 0 0 0 0
LT Outlaws - 15u
Kase Knussmann
0 23 0 0 0 0 0 0 0 0
LT Outlaws - 15u
Caleb Norton
0 40 0 0 0 0 0 0 0 0
LT Outlaws - 15u
Cooper Offield
56 0 0 0 0 0 0 0 0 0
LT Outlaws - 15u
Hunter Patterson
13 0 0 0 0 0 0 0 0 0
LT Outlaws - 15u
Elliot Su
0 50 0 0 0 0 0 0 0 0
LT Outlaws - 15u
Westyn Thompson
29 6 0 0 0 0 0 0 0 0
LT Outlaws - 15u
Ran Zitny
39 0 0 0 0 0 0 0 0 0
Manta Rays
Trevor Gerik
10 34 0 0 0 0 0 0 0 0
Manta Rays
Corban Gonzales
0 25 0 0 0 0 0 0 0 0
Manta Rays
Rylei Luna
39 0 0 0 0 0 0 0 0 0
Manta Rays
Drew Moegelin
45 0 0 0 0 0 0 0 0 0
Manta Rays
Coltin Turnbo
0 19 0 0 0 0 0 0 0 0
Manta Rays
Tyler Turnbo
0 16 0 0 0 0 0 0 0 0
Marucci Elite Texas - Bush/Hodges
Jirah Anzaldua
0 38 0 0 0 0 0 0 0 0
Marucci Elite Texas - Bush/Hodges
Eli Beardmore
51 0 0 0 0 0 0 0 0 0
Marucci Elite Texas - Bush/Hodges
Xander Jasso
0 42 0 0 0 0 0 0 0 0
Marucci Elite Texas - Bush/Hodges
Max Johnson
0 60 0 0 0 0 0 0 0 0
Marucci Elite Texas - Bush/Hodges
Jeremy Kuhlman
46 0 0 0 0 0 0 0 0 0
Marucci Elite Texas - Bush/Hodges
Colt Roberson
40 0 0 0 0 0 0 0 0 0
Marucci Elite Texas - Bush/Hodges
Sam Scheumann
62 0 0 0 0 0 0 0 0 0
Texas Splitters 15u
London Calley
16 0 0 0 0 0 0 0 0 0
Texas Splitters 15u
Cormac Murph
55 0 0 0 0 0 0 0 0 0
Texas Splitters 15u
Xander Peck
32 0 0 0 0 0 0 0 0 0
Titans 2028 Blue
Landyn McKay
90 0 0 0 0 0 0 0 0 0
Titans 2028 Blue
Marshall Thompson
0 95 0 0 0 0 0 0 0 0
Players that pitched in a PG event up to 4 days before this event.
RR
= Required Rest